Name story

Folajimi is a Yoruba name from West Africa, meaning walk with me to wealth or accompany me in prosperity. The meaning is relational rather than purely descriptive, which gives the name warmth and intentionality.

It suggests blessing, companionship, and a future hoped for in abundance, all qualities that are central to many Yoruba names. As a given name, Folajimi has a rich cultural presence and a smooth, rhythmic sound. It feels dignified and generous, with a structure that carries movement in it.

Names like this do more than identify; they articulate a wish or prayer. Folajimi has exactly that sense of voiced hope, joining a child’s identity to prosperity and shared journey.
